However, there are other unrooting methods you can try if neither of these apps can complete this process successfully. Performing a hard reset is another way of removing the root files from your phone.

Prior to hard resetting your device you should back up any data that may still be stored on it, and remove the SD card. Afterward, you should press and hold the Volume Up and Power keys until you see the prompt asking you to choose between Wipe Data and Factory Reset option.

You should tap on the Factory Reset feature and the root files will be deleted from the device. Once, the phone is operational again you will be able to continue using it normally.
